In this tutorial, we're going to be looking at how to create and build a liquid based sphere using After Effects and Trapcode Form all while trying to make it look organic. We'll also create it to react to our own audio file to add more use and fun to it. The tutorial will use many of the Trapcode Suite products such as Trapcode Particular and Trapcode Shine, which you can purchase at RedGiantSoftware (http://www.redgiantsoftware.com/). If you don't have Particular or Shine, you could alternatively use CC Particle World and CC Light Burst.
